監(jiān)理公司管理系統(tǒng) | 工程企業(yè)管理系統(tǒng) | OA系統(tǒng) | ERP系統(tǒng) | 造價咨詢管理系統(tǒng) | 工程設(shè)計(jì)管理系統(tǒng) | 甲方項(xiàng)目管理系統(tǒng) | 簽約案例 | 客戶案例 | 在線試用
X 關(guān)閉

C語言圖書采購管理系統(tǒng)助你高效管控采購流程

申請免費(fèi)試用、咨詢電話:400-8352-114

一、系統(tǒng)介紹

在學(xué)校的圖書館或者一些書店里,圖書采購管理可是個重要的事兒。想象一下,如果沒有一個有效的管理系統(tǒng),采購人員可能就像無頭蒼蠅一樣,不知道該進(jìn)哪些書,進(jìn)多少本。C語言圖書采購管理系統(tǒng)就是為了解決這些問題而誕生的。它就像是圖書采購的“小助手”,能夠幫助工作人員高效地管理圖書采購流程。

系統(tǒng)功能概述:這個系統(tǒng)可以實(shí)現(xiàn)對圖書信息的錄入、查詢、修改和刪除等操作。比如,采購人員可以把新到的圖書信息錄入系統(tǒng),包括書名、作者、出版社、價格等。當(dāng)需要查詢某本圖書的信息時,也能快速在系統(tǒng)中找到。如果圖書信息有變動,還能進(jìn)行修改和刪除。

系統(tǒng)的優(yōu)勢:C語言是一種非常強(qiáng)大的編程語言,它的執(zhí)行效率高,代碼簡潔。使用C語言開發(fā)的圖書采購管理系統(tǒng),運(yùn)行速度快,占用資源少。而且,它的可移植性強(qiáng),可以在不同的操作系統(tǒng)上運(yùn)行。

二、系統(tǒng)需求分析

在開發(fā)這個系統(tǒng)之前,得先搞清楚它需要滿足哪些需求。就好比蓋房子,得先有個設(shè)計(jì)圖,知道房子要建成什么樣。

功能需求:系統(tǒng)要能方便地錄入圖書信息。比如,采購人員拿到一批新書,要能快速把這些書的信息輸入到系統(tǒng)里。查詢功能也很重要。圖書館員可能經(jīng)常要查詢某本圖書是否有庫存,是否需要采購。修改和刪除功能也必不可少。有時候圖書信息可能錄入錯誤,或者某本圖書不再采購了,就需要對系統(tǒng)中的信息進(jìn)行修改和刪除。

性能需求:系統(tǒng)的響應(yīng)速度要快。想象一下,如果查詢一本圖書的信息要等很久,那工作人員肯定會很著急。而且,系統(tǒng)要能處理大量的圖書信息,不能因?yàn)閳D書數(shù)量多就崩潰。

用戶需求:系統(tǒng)的操作要簡單易懂。采購人員和圖書館員可能不是專業(yè)的程序員,他們只希望能輕松地使用這個系統(tǒng)。界面要友好,操作步驟要少。

三、系統(tǒng)設(shè)計(jì)

有了需求分析,接下來就要進(jìn)行系統(tǒng)設(shè)計(jì)了。這就像是根據(jù)設(shè)計(jì)圖開始搭建房子的框架。

數(shù)據(jù)庫設(shè)計(jì):要設(shè)計(jì)一個合理的數(shù)據(jù)庫來存儲圖書信息。可以用結(jié)構(gòu)體來表示圖書的信息,比如:

struct Book {
    char title[100];
    char author[50];
    char publisher[50];
    float price;
    int quantity;
};

這樣,每本圖書的信息就可以用一個結(jié)構(gòu)體變量來表示。然后,可以用數(shù)組或者鏈表來存儲多個圖書信息。

模塊設(shè)計(jì):系統(tǒng)可以分為幾個模塊,比如錄入模塊、查詢模塊、修改模塊和刪除模塊。每個模塊負(fù)責(zé)不同的功能。例如,錄入模塊負(fù)責(zé)把新的圖書信息添加到數(shù)據(jù)庫中;查詢模塊負(fù)責(zé)根據(jù)用戶輸入的條件查找圖書信息。

界面設(shè)計(jì):界面要簡潔明了??梢杂貌藛蔚男问?,讓用戶選擇不同的操作。比如:

1. 錄入圖書信息
2. 查詢圖書信息
3. 修改圖書信息
4. 刪除圖書信息
5. 退出系統(tǒng)
請輸入你的選擇:

用戶只需要輸入對應(yīng)的數(shù)字,就可以執(zhí)行相應(yīng)的操作。

四、系統(tǒng)實(shí)現(xiàn)

設(shè)計(jì)好了系統(tǒng),接下來就要用C語言把它實(shí)現(xiàn)出來。這就像是按照框架開始砌墻、裝修房子。

錄入功能實(shí)現(xiàn):在錄入模塊中,要提示用戶輸入圖書的各項(xiàng)信息,然后把這些信息存儲到數(shù)據(jù)庫中。代碼示例如下:

void addBook(struct Book books[], int count) {
    printf("請輸入書名:");
    scanf("%s", books[count].title);
    printf("請輸入作者:");
    scanf("%s", books[count].author);
    printf("請輸入出版社:");
    scanf("%s", books[count].publisher);
    printf("請輸入價格:");
    scanf("%f", &books[count].price);
    printf("請輸入數(shù)量:");
    scanf("%d", &books[count].quantity);
    (count)++;
    printf("圖書信息錄入成功!n");
}

查詢功能實(shí)現(xiàn):查詢模塊要根據(jù)用戶輸入的條件查找圖書信息。比如,用戶可以根據(jù)書名、作者等條件進(jìn)行查詢。代碼示例如下:

void queryBook(struct Book books[], int count) {
    char title[100];
    printf("請輸入要查詢的書名:");
    scanf("%s", title);
    for (int i = 0; i < count; i++) {
        if (strcmp(books[i].title, title) == 0) {
            printf("書名:%sn", books[i].title);
            printf("作者:%sn", books[i].author);
            printf("出版社:%sn", books[i].publisher);
            printf("價格:%.2fn", books[i].price);
            printf("數(shù)量:%dn", books[i].quantity);
            return;
        }
    }
    printf("未找到該圖書信息!n");
}

修改和刪除功能實(shí)現(xiàn):修改模塊要先查詢到要修改的圖書信息,然后讓用戶輸入新的信息進(jìn)行修改。刪除模塊要根據(jù)用戶輸入的條件刪除對應(yīng)的圖書信息。

五、系統(tǒng)測試與優(yōu)化

系統(tǒng)實(shí)現(xiàn)之后,還不能馬上投入使用,得先進(jìn)行測試。這就像是房子蓋好后,要檢查一下有沒有漏水、門窗是否能正常開關(guān)。

測試內(nèi)容:要對系統(tǒng)的各個功能進(jìn)行測試,比如錄入、查詢、修改和刪除功能。要測試在不同的輸入條件下,系統(tǒng)是否能正常工作。例如,輸入一些不存在的圖書信息,看看系統(tǒng)是否能正確提示。

優(yōu)化建議:如果在測試過程中發(fā)現(xiàn)了問題,就要對系統(tǒng)進(jìn)行優(yōu)化。比如,如果系統(tǒng)的響應(yīng)速度慢,可以優(yōu)化數(shù)據(jù)庫的查詢算法。還可以對界面進(jìn)行優(yōu)化,讓它更加美觀、易用。

這里給大家推薦兩款實(shí)用的軟件。在圖書采購管理過程中,如果涉及到復(fù)雜的數(shù)據(jù)處理和流程管理,可以試試泛普軟件,它能幫助工作人員更高效地完成各項(xiàng)任務(wù)。建米軟件則在數(shù)據(jù)安全和穩(wěn)定性方面表現(xiàn)出色,能確保圖書信息的安全存儲和使用。

C語言圖書采購管理系統(tǒng)是一個非常實(shí)用的工具,它能幫助圖書館和書店等機(jī)構(gòu)高效地管理圖書采購流程。通過需求分析、系統(tǒng)設(shè)計(jì)、實(shí)現(xiàn)、測試和優(yōu)化等步驟,可以開發(fā)出一個功能完善、性能穩(wěn)定的系統(tǒng)。希望大家在實(shí)際應(yīng)用中能充分發(fā)揮這個系統(tǒng)的作用,提高工作效率。


常見用戶關(guān)注的問題:

一、C語言圖書采購管理系統(tǒng)有什么作用?

我覺得啊,這C語言圖書采購管理系統(tǒng)肯定是挺有用的。朋友說有了它能讓圖書采購管理變得輕松不少呢。下面我就詳細(xì)說說它的作用。

提高采購效率:系統(tǒng)可以快速處理采購訂單,減少人工操作的時間和錯誤。比如原本人工錄入訂單信息可能要半天,用了系統(tǒng)幾分鐘就能搞定。

精準(zhǔn)庫存管理:能實(shí)時監(jiān)控庫存數(shù)量,當(dāng)庫存低于設(shè)定值時自動提醒采購。就像我們家里沒鹽了,系統(tǒng)會及時告訴我們該去買鹽啦。

優(yōu)化采購決策:通過分析采購數(shù)據(jù),為采購人員提供參考,決定采購哪些圖書、采購多少。比如根據(jù)以往的銷售數(shù)據(jù),知道哪些圖書比較暢銷,就多采購一些。

降低采購成本:可以對比不同供應(yīng)商的價格和服務(wù),選擇最優(yōu)的采購方案。就像我們買東西貨比三家,找到性價比最高的。

方便數(shù)據(jù)查詢:隨時可以查詢采購記錄、庫存信息等。比如領(lǐng)導(dǎo)想知道上個月采購了多少本某類圖書,一查就知道。

提升管理水平:讓圖書采購管理更加規(guī)范化、科學(xué)化。泛普軟件的C語言圖書采購管理系統(tǒng)在這方面就做得很不錯,能幫助企業(yè)更好地管理采購流程。

加強(qiáng)供應(yīng)商管理:記錄供應(yīng)商的信息和合作情況,便于評估和選擇供應(yīng)商。

提高客戶滿意度:因?yàn)槟芗皶r采購到所需圖書,滿足讀者的需求,讀者自然就更滿意啦。

二、開發(fā)C語言圖書采購管理系統(tǒng)難不難?

我就想知道,開發(fā)C語言圖書采購管理系統(tǒng)到底難不難呢?其實(shí)這得看很多方面。

技術(shù)要求:需要掌握C語言編程知識,包括數(shù)據(jù)結(jié)構(gòu)、算法等。如果對這些知識掌握得不好,開發(fā)起來肯定會比較難。

功能復(fù)雜度:系統(tǒng)功能越多越復(fù)雜,開發(fā)難度就越大。比如要是系統(tǒng)不僅要管理采購,還要管理銷售、庫存盤點(diǎn)等,開發(fā)起來就更有挑戰(zhàn)性。

團(tuán)隊(duì)經(jīng)驗(yàn):有經(jīng)驗(yàn)的開發(fā)團(tuán)隊(duì)能更高效地完成開發(fā)任務(wù)。如果團(tuán)隊(duì)成員都是新手,可能會遇到很多問題。

時間和資源:開發(fā)需要足夠的時間和資源支持。要是時間緊迫、資源有限,開發(fā)難度也會增加。

數(shù)據(jù)處理:圖書采購管理系統(tǒng)涉及大量的數(shù)據(jù)處理,如訂單數(shù)據(jù)、庫存數(shù)據(jù)等。如何高效地處理這些數(shù)據(jù)也是一個挑戰(zhàn)。

用戶需求:要準(zhǔn)確理解用戶的需求,并將其轉(zhuǎn)化為系統(tǒng)功能。如果需求理解不準(zhǔn)確,開發(fā)出來的系統(tǒng)可能不符合用戶的要求。泛普軟件在開發(fā)C語言圖書采購管理系統(tǒng)方面有豐富的經(jīng)驗(yàn),能更好地應(yīng)對這些挑戰(zhàn)。

系統(tǒng)維護(hù):開發(fā)完成后還需要進(jìn)行系統(tǒng)維護(hù),保證系統(tǒng)的穩(wěn)定運(yùn)行。這也需要一定的技術(shù)和精力。

兼容性:系統(tǒng)要與不同的硬件和軟件環(huán)境兼容,這也增加了開發(fā)的難度。

三、C語言圖書采購管理系統(tǒng)適合哪些企業(yè)?

我聽說不同的企業(yè)對圖書采購管理系統(tǒng)的需求不一樣,那C語言圖書采購管理系統(tǒng)適合哪些企業(yè)呢?

圖書館:圖書館需要大量采購圖書,該系統(tǒng)可以幫助圖書館高效管理采購流程,精準(zhǔn)控制庫存。

書店:書店要不斷更新圖書種類和數(shù)量,系統(tǒng)能根據(jù)銷售情況及時采購熱門圖書,提高銷售業(yè)績。

教育機(jī)構(gòu):學(xué)校、培訓(xùn)機(jī)構(gòu)等需要采購教材和參考書籍,系統(tǒng)可以方便地管理采購和分發(fā)。

出版社:出版社在圖書發(fā)行過程中也涉及采購紙張、印刷設(shè)備等,系統(tǒng)能優(yōu)化采購流程,降低成本。

大型企業(yè)的圖書館:一些大型企業(yè)有自己的圖書館,為員工提供學(xué)習(xí)資料,系統(tǒng)可以滿足其采購管理需求。

文化公司:文化公司可能需要采購各類圖書用于創(chuàng)作、研究等,系統(tǒng)能提高采購效率。泛普軟件的C語言圖書采購管理系統(tǒng)可以根據(jù)不同企業(yè)的需求進(jìn)行定制,更好地滿足企業(yè)的實(shí)際情況。

圖書批發(fā)企業(yè):這類企業(yè)采購量大,系統(tǒng)可以幫助其管理采購訂單和庫存,提高運(yùn)營效率。

政府部門的圖書館:政府部門的圖書館也需要采購圖書,系統(tǒng)能實(shí)現(xiàn)規(guī)范化管理。

四、使用C語言圖書采購管理系統(tǒng)有哪些注意事項(xiàng)?

假如你使用C語言圖書采購管理系統(tǒng),有些注意事項(xiàng)可得了解一下。

系統(tǒng)安裝和配置:要按照正確的步驟安裝系統(tǒng),并進(jìn)行合理的配置。如果安裝配置不正確,系統(tǒng)可能無法正常運(yùn)行。

數(shù)據(jù)安全:圖書采購管理系統(tǒng)涉及大量的敏感數(shù)據(jù),如訂單信息、供應(yīng)商信息等,要做好數(shù)據(jù)備份和安全防護(hù)。

用戶培訓(xùn):讓使用系統(tǒng)的人員接受專業(yè)的培訓(xùn),熟悉系統(tǒng)的操作流程。不然大家都不會用,系統(tǒng)就發(fā)揮不了作用。

系統(tǒng)更新:及時更新系統(tǒng),以修復(fù)漏洞和增加新功能。就像我們的手機(jī)軟件要經(jīng)常更新一樣。

與其他系統(tǒng)的集成:如果企業(yè)還有其他管理系統(tǒng),要確保C語言圖書采購管理系統(tǒng)能與它們集成,實(shí)現(xiàn)數(shù)據(jù)共享。

供應(yīng)商管理:在系統(tǒng)中準(zhǔn)確記錄供應(yīng)商信息,定期評估供應(yīng)商的表現(xiàn)。泛普軟件的系統(tǒng)在供應(yīng)商管理方面有很好的功能。

采購流程規(guī)范:按照系統(tǒng)設(shè)定的采購流程進(jìn)行操作,保證采購的規(guī)范性和準(zhǔn)確性。

系統(tǒng)維護(hù):定期對系統(tǒng)進(jìn)行維護(hù),檢查硬件設(shè)備和軟件運(yùn)行情況,及時解決問題。

發(fā)布:2025-11-11 09:45:52    編輯:泛普軟件 · dcm    [打印此頁]    [關(guān)閉]

本站推薦